Perceptive Innovations is developing two different Digital Night Vision Augmented Reality (AR) Systems (e.g., Digital Night Vision Goggles, DNVG) for the United States Air Force. These systems will process live video streams from multiple integrated cameras, and augment this information with synthetic graphical objects of interest placed in the spatial context of the viewed real world, all fused into a near‑eye display. The system integrates into a helmet, and the AR rendering must stay aligned to the real world with the user's head and body movements. To accomplish this, onboard GNSS and 10‑axis orientation sensors provide up to 200Hz updates to track these movements. The system will be completely self‑contained, including battery power, low power embedded CPU, GPU, DSP, ISP, and FPGA systems‑on‑chip (SoC) with embedded real‑time Linux. We are developing custom optics, integrating sensors, building circuit boards, flex cables, and mechanical housings for the system along with all the software and firmware development, in development projects beginning now over 2 years.

We are also developing small size/weight/power (SWaP) and cost portable processors for the Navy, to form images from Synthetic Aperture Radar (SAR) radio signals, processing the collected data.
